Letter A resolution disavowing any connection with a pamphlet entitled "A Review of the late controversy between the Revd Isaac Leeser and the congregation "Mickva Israel," published without the congregation's authority or cognizance. The resolution expresses high respect for Revd Isaac Leeser's religious principles, uprightness, and private character, and requests the Parnass to provide him with a copy of the resolution under the Congregation's seal.
Letter from son of Jacob Selig to Isaac Leeser;September 13, 1830 This letter is written in Yiddish and contains two sections. The first section is a personal letter from Selig, son of Jacob, to his cousin Isaac, expressing his well wishes and briefly describing his current situation. The second section is a formal letter from Z. Phillips, enclosing a resolution from the Congregation Mickve Israel, offering Isaac Leeser the position of Hazan for five years at a salary of one thousand dollars. A copy of the resolution is included, along with a note from Id. Gratz, the secretary, further explaining the details of the engagement. The letter includes two different dates; one written in the Gregorian calendar and the other in the Hebrew calendar.
